Editorial

This issue of Asian Dispute Review commences with a commentary by Yihua Chen on the draft revision of China’s Arbitration Law, which seeks to modernise the arbitration regime in Mainland China. Wilson Wei Huo then examines the possible impacts on international commercial arbitration of the newly-promulgated PRC Anti-Foreign Sanctions Law 2021.

Next, Swee Siang, Yap Chun Kai and Suchitra Kumar discuss the ways in which international arbitration in Singapore has coped during the COVID-19 pandemic. Aditha Narayan Vijayaraghavan and Akash Santosh Loya follow with a discussion of the overlapping concepts of ‘venue’ and ‘seat’ in Indian arbitration.

For the In-house Counsel Focus article, Byron Perez discusses the newly-adopted UNCITRAL Expedited Arbitration Rules 2021 against the backdrop of the Expedited Procedure under the HKIAC Administered Arbitration Rules 2018. Tony Budidjaja then presents developments in international arbitration in Indonesia for the Jurisdiction Focus article.

The book review for this issue is by Jane Willems, who reviews Jianlong Yu and Lijun Cao’s A Guide to the CIETAC Arbitration Rules. This issue concludes with the News section written by Robert Morgan.
